Difficult to find anything recent on Mathis

Two teams told CBS Sports' Dane Brugler that they have scrapped Washington edge rusher Joe Mathis from their boards due to medical concerns over his surgically-repaired foot.

Mathis' foot surgery in November brought his 2016 to an early close. While the 6-foot-2, 266-pounder said at the end of January that he is 100% recovered from that surgery, there are clearly still those teams that are not completely sold on that front. Mathis most likely won't be seeing draft interest until Day 3, assuming he does see interest.


Source: Dane Brugler on Twitter
Apr 28 - 6:53 PM
Texans signed Washington OLB Joe Mathis.

Mathis (6’2/266) was a two-year starter at outside linebacker in Washington's 3-4 defense, tallying 15.5 TFLs, nine sacks and two forced fumbles before suffering a year-ending foot injury last season. Mathis earned PFF College’s highest pass rush productivity rating with 30 QB pressures in seven 2016 appearances. On tape, Mathis exhibits questionable quickness and overall athleticism, and his college production was limited despite small sample success in his final year. Mathis could be someone to watch if healthy. May 9 - 12:52 PM
